Class: Pongo::CollisionEvent
- Inherits:
-
Object
- Object
- Pongo::CollisionEvent
- Defined in:
- lib/pongo/collision_event.rb
Constant Summary collapse
- COLLIDE =
:collide- FIRST_COLLIDE =
:first_collide
Instance Attribute Summary collapse
-
#colliding_item ⇒ Object
Returns the value of attribute colliding_item.
-
#type ⇒ Object
Returns the value of attribute type.
Instance Method Summary collapse
-
#initialize(type, colliding_item = nil) ⇒ CollisionEvent
constructor
A new instance of CollisionEvent.
Constructor Details
#initialize(type, colliding_item = nil) ⇒ CollisionEvent
Returns a new instance of CollisionEvent.
10 11 12 13 |
# File 'lib/pongo/collision_event.rb', line 10 def initialize(type, colliding_item=nil) @type = type @colliding_item = colliding_item end |
Instance Attribute Details
#colliding_item ⇒ Object
Returns the value of attribute colliding_item.
8 9 10 |
# File 'lib/pongo/collision_event.rb', line 8 def colliding_item @colliding_item end |
#type ⇒ Object
Returns the value of attribute type.
8 9 10 |
# File 'lib/pongo/collision_event.rb', line 8 def type @type end |